Covid-19 offers ‘best opportunity for decades’ to reshape public transport - study
THE Covid-19 pandemic is an opportunity to shape more sustainable, resilient and human-centric urban mobility systems with many cities and transit authorities primed and ready to embrace the challenge, a new study presented by the International Association of Public Transport (UITP) and consultancy Arthur D Little has found.
